在centos、redhat、麒麟服务器版本中想对deb包进行管理,那么就需要安装dpkg包管理工具
主要是解决一些内网环境的特定包的需求
安装dpkg
在CentOS系统中,安装dpkg需要借助于epel源。epel是Extra Packages for Enterprise Linux的缩写,它是由Fedora社区打造的,提供了一些CentOS系统中没有的软件包。我们需要先安装epel源,然后再安装dpkg。
1. 安装epel源
sudo yum install epel-release
2. 安装dpkg
sudo yum install dpkg
使用dpkg
安装完dpkg后,我们就可以使用它来安装Debian软件包了。在安装之前,需要先将软件包下载到本地。我们要安装一个名为hello.deb的软件包,可以使用以下命令下载:
wget
下载完成后,使用dpkg命令进行安装:
sudo dpkg -i hello.deb
如果安装过程中出现依赖关系错误,可以使用以下命令修复:
sudo apt-get install -f
注意事项
在CentOS系统中安装dpkg需要借助于epel源,因此需要保证网络连接畅通。dpkg只能安装Debian格式的软件包,如果你要安装的软件包不是Debian格式的,就不能使用dpkg进行安装。